As i sat there, facing into the backyard
Time existed only in my mind and the surrounding area that was the back yard
In each direction time would flow
The slide show of the world passed by in each flickering second
I saw the entirety of the world
And it was about me
But when i chose to express it
It did slip from me and twirl and fall into nothing
Until the world began to feel like it had before
Yet nothing was more than a flicker of a blur
And then did i try and express it to thee
That it did become less .
